Excerpt from Studies in Roman Law: With Comparative Views of the Laws of the France, England, and Scotland
A Second Edition of this work having been called for, the Author has taken the opportunity of making some cor rections, and of introducing some additional matter, chie?y in the Historical Sketch and Preliminary Chapter. He has at the same time to acknowledge his obligations to his friend George Monro, Esquire, Advocate, for his kindness in superintending the revisal of this Edition, and seeing it through the press.
